What is an AI Detector?
An AI detector is a sophisticated tool designed to discern whether text has been generated by artificial intelligence (AI) or humans. With the acceleration of AI technologies, particularly in natural language processing (NLP), it’s become increasingly crucial to understand the source of written content. AI detectors analyze various linguistic features and patterns to assess whether the text exhibits characteristics consistent with machine-generated material. This technology is pivotal in various sectors, including education, journalism, and content creation, where authenticity is paramount. How AI Detection Works
AI detection algorithms utilize machine learning models trained on vast datasets consisting of both human-written and AI-generated content. These models focus on several features, such as:
- Word Choice: Analyzing the frequency of specific words and phrases that may indicate AI generation.
- Sentence Structure: Understanding patterns in syntax and grammar that differ between human and AI writing.
- Stylistic Features: Evaluating nuances in style, tone, and diction to establish the likelihood of AI authorship.
- Contextual Awareness: Determining whether the text exhibits a level of coherence and relevance that is typically associated with human writing.
The processes often involve multi-stage methodologies where texts are scored against various parameters, leading to a percentage indicating the likelihood of AI involvement.

Common Misconceptions About AI Detection
Despite the growing awareness of AI detection tools, various misconceptions persist:
- AI Detectors are Foolproof: No detection tool is 100% accurate. Variations in writing style and the continuous evolution of AI may lead to false positives or negatives.
- Only Academic Institutions Use AI Detection: While education is a significant sector, industries like marketing, publishing, and legal sectors also heavily rely on AI detectors to maintain content integrity.
- Human-Written Text Cannot Be Mistaken for AI: Most advanced AI models can generate text that closely mimics human writing, thus challenging the reliability of detection.

Interpreting Detection Results Accurately
Understanding the results generated by AI detection tools is essential:
- Percentage Proof: Many detectors provide a percentage indicating the likelihood of AI authorship; however, context matters, and a lower percentage does not always guarantee human authorship.
- Detailed Reports: Look for tools that provide comprehensive reports rather than just binary outcomes. This information can help refine writing quality.
- Comparative Analysis: If using multiple tools, cross-reference results for consistency. Different models might yield varying outcomes.
